The PageBreak before the paragraph beginning with "Heij!" must be inserted, because a new page margin (right) is set a this point. Writer´s layout is not capable of displaying this, so the filter uses a workaround by putting the content on two page to prevent a loss of information. MRU->CMC: After Import there are two column breaks: one after the first table and a second one in the properties of table two. Could you please have a look into the file format, if it is not just a Word feature like "it is present, but not shown"? Thank you.
Yep there is an actual column break character at the start of the second table, which is why it ends up where it does. It is interesting that they are ignored by word. But that isn't the first time something inside a table has been ignored by word. The same thing occurs to page/section breaks in issue 1909. The column breaks are actually inside the second table and any attempts to create a document in word with column breaks inside a table doesn't actually create column breaks, so I think that column breaks inside a table are ignored by word, so we should do the same. I would love to know how to create a document from scratch that gets a column or page break inside a table.
